by Heinrich Pfeil (1835 - 1899)

Wie das Veilchen sollst du sein
Language: German (Deutsch) 
Wie das Veilchen sollst du sein:
Einfach und bescheiden;
Allen Putz und Flitterschein
Sollst du sorgsam meiden! 

Wie das Veilchen sollst du sein:
Nie zu hoch aufstreben,
Sollst zur Freude und zur Lust
Allen Menschen leben.

Confirmed with Das erste Schuljahr: Praktische Anleitung für das ersten Unterricht, fünfte, vermehrte und verbesserte Auflage, ed. by Adolf Klauwell, Leipzig und Wien: Julius Klinkhardt, 1878, page 179 [cites Aus meiner Liedermappe as well as Author].


Text Authorship:

  • by Heinrich Pfeil (1835 - 1899), no title, appears in Aus meiner Liedermappe. Gedichte von Heinrich Pfeil [author's text checked 2 times against a primary source]

Musical settings (art songs, Lieder, mélodies, (etc.), choral pieces, and other vocal works set to this text), listed by composer (not necessarily exhaustive):

  • by Vinzenz Lachner (1811 - 1893), "Guter Rath", op. 74 (Sieben Lieder für Sopran mit Pianoforte), Heft 1 no. 2, published 1891 [ soprano and piano ], Karlsruhe, Schuster [sung text not yet checked]
  • by Heinrich Pfeil (1835 - 1899), "Wie das Veilchen sollst du sein", op. 7 (Zwei Lieder für Männerchor) no. 1, published 1876 [ men's chorus a cappella ], Leipzig, Siegel [sung text not yet checked]
